Stealth in Cyberpunk 2077 is by far the most buggy and would hope to see some fixes for the game breaking issues that destroy immersion and stealth combat. Hacking a laptop or computer to disable cameras causes the camera to be shown as off but can still detect you, forcing you to manually hack the cameras individually to turn them back on and then hack them to turn them off again.. another immersion breaking issue when you hack cameras or computer surveillance and go through all the cameras and no enemy A.I or NPCs show up until you go further within the level. This has happened a few times I'd hack cameras and look through every room just to see them as empty and then suddenly they are filled with people not 2 minutes later in their scripted positions. I'd like to also add that I don't think the crouch button should be the same as the skip conversation button. There's been a few times I'll be walking around and then I'll see someone and when I go to crouch, someone will start talking and it will skip conversation which speeds up time and sometimes the enemy A.I end up right in my face due to time being sped up... another issue with this is when I'm trying to crouch and then a conversation randomly pops up I accidently skip it. This game really punishes stealth characters.

I don't know if you guys have the 'crackling' audio issue but I managed to find a temp fix for myself by going into windows sound options > playback > speakers > advanced > 16 bit, 48000 Hz (DVD Quality)

I know nobody mentioned they had this issue but just in case anyone is reading this and has that problem, hope this is a temp fix for you too.
